fix: quit after done in progress #28
| @@ -68,6 +68,7 @@ func (m model) Update(msg tea.Msg) (tea.Model, tea.Cmd) { | |||||||
| 		m.remaining = time.Duration(msg.remaining) * time.Second | 		m.remaining = time.Duration(msg.remaining) * time.Second | ||||||
| 		if m.percent >= 1.0 { | 		if m.percent >= 1.0 { | ||||||
| 			m.done = true | 			m.done = true | ||||||
|  | 			return m, tea.Quit | ||||||
| 		} | 		} | ||||||
| 		return m, nil | 		return m, nil | ||||||
| 	case tea.WindowSizeMsg: | 	case tea.WindowSizeMsg: | ||||||
|   | |||||||
| @@ -251,11 +251,11 @@ msgstr "" | |||||||
| msgid "Downloading source" | msgid "Downloading source" | ||||||
| msgstr "" | msgstr "" | ||||||
|  |  | ||||||
| #: internal/dl/progress_tui.go:99 | #: internal/dl/progress_tui.go:100 | ||||||
| msgid "%s: done!\n" | msgid "%s: done!\n" | ||||||
| msgstr "" | msgstr "" | ||||||
|  |  | ||||||
| #: internal/dl/progress_tui.go:103 | #: internal/dl/progress_tui.go:104 | ||||||
| msgid "%s %s downloading at %s/s\n" | msgid "%s %s downloading at %s/s\n" | ||||||
| msgstr "" | msgstr "" | ||||||
|  |  | ||||||
|   | |||||||
| @@ -263,11 +263,11 @@ msgstr "Источник обновлён и связан с пунктом на | |||||||
| msgid "Downloading source" | msgid "Downloading source" | ||||||
| msgstr "Скачивание источника" | msgstr "Скачивание источника" | ||||||
|  |  | ||||||
| #: internal/dl/progress_tui.go:99 | #: internal/dl/progress_tui.go:100 | ||||||
| msgid "%s: done!\n" | msgid "%s: done!\n" | ||||||
| msgstr "" | msgstr "" | ||||||
|  |  | ||||||
| #: internal/dl/progress_tui.go:103 | #: internal/dl/progress_tui.go:104 | ||||||
| msgid "%s %s downloading at %s/s\n" | msgid "%s %s downloading at %s/s\n" | ||||||
| msgstr "" | msgstr "" | ||||||
|  |  | ||||||
|   | |||||||
		Reference in New Issue
	
	Block a user